How to Choose the Right Car Wash Equipment Supplier

Whether you’re just getting started in the car wash industry or expanding your current car wash business, choosing the right car wash equipment supplier can make or break your business. With the increasing demand for car wash services, quality, efficiency and reliability are more important than ever.

But with so many suppliers out there, it’s difficult to know how to choose the right one for your business. 

This article provides a comprehensive guide to selecting the best supplier to ensure a satisfactory return on investment (ROI) and satisfied customers.

Tips for Choosing the Right Car Wash Equipment Supplier

With the right approach and knowledge, you can make informed decisions that will set your business up for success. Consider 10 strategies to follow when choosing your equipment supplier.

1. Conduct Research on Various Suppliers Available in the Market

Start by casting a wide net and doing market research. This will help you identify industry leaders, innovators and companies that have successfully navigated changes in the industry. Exploring different suppliers lets you compare their offerings, gauge their reputation and assess their market presence.

You can leverage multiple resources to conduct this research, including:

  • Industry forums
  • Trade shows
  • Supplier websites
  • Industry blogs
  • Review sites

Using these platforms gives you a holistic understanding of the supplier market so you can make informed, effective decisions that pave the way for long-term success.

2. Assessing Equipment Range and Suitability

The car wash industry is diverse, so the equipment and supplies needed can vary significantly. When considering a supplier, you need to assess its equipment range and suitability for your specific needs. This assessment ensures you’re getting equipment that can optimize your operations. 

Whether you’re venturing into automatic car washes or other business models, the right wash equipment, chemicals and supplies can enhance efficiency, improve customer satisfaction and boost profitability.

The best car wash chemical suppliers offer a comprehensive range of car wash products, including:

  • Detergents
  • Waxes
  • Sealants
  • Presoaks
  • Tire cleaners
  • Triple foam
  • Drying agents

What about equipment? Solutions include:

  • Conveyor systems
  • Foam brushes and applicators
  • High-pressure nozzles and guns
  • Chemical dispensing systems
  • Spot-free rinse systems
  • Water reclamation systems
  • Undercarriage wash systems
  • Water softeners and filtration systems
  • Vacuum systems
  • Dryers and blowers
  • Payment and POS systems
  • Tire cleaners and shine applicators

Some companies may even offer supplies for upselling, such as mat cleaners and washers, air freshener dispensers and vending machines for car care products.

Look for various wash packages tailored to different vehicle types and customer needs. Offering a diverse equipment range indicates the supplier’s ability to innovate and adapt to new trends or requirements. It also ensures they can cater to any business owner, whether they’re established wash owners or budding full-time investors looking to make their mark in the industry.

3. Verify Car Wash Industry Experience

A supplier with a broad offering and an extensive history in the industry brings insights and a deep understanding of the evolving car wash landscape. They’ve weathered the industry’s ups and downs, so they can offer invaluable advice that sets you up for success.

You can verify car wash industry experience by looking at the supplier’s:

  • Track record
  • Client testimonials
  • Industry involvement
  • Case studies

You can also engage directly with the supplier through consultations. That gives you a chance to ask specific questions about their experience and what they offer vs. competitors.

4. Review Customer Reviews and Testimonials

Customer reviews and testimonials are a cornerstone for assessing the credibility and performance of car wash equipment suppliers. They offer a window into the real-world experiences of wash operators who’ve used the supplier. They also give you insight into aspects that might not be immediately evident, such as the supplier’s equipment durability, customer service responsiveness and effectiveness of after-sales support.

These reviews can help you gauge the supplier’s commitment to wash quality and ability to meet customer expectations.

So, where can you find reviews and testimonials? Try:

  • Official websites
  • Online review platforms
  • Social media
  • Trade shows and conferences
  • Direct inquiry for references

Online reviews tend to skew negative, and one disgruntled customer may post more online than 50 satisfied customers. Isolated opinions may or may not be representative of a supplier’s actual performance. A trend, however, is a more valuable gauge of customer opinion.

5. Inquire About Technical Support and Training Services

Car wash machinery and equipment have intricate mechanical components and advanced technology. That’s why robust technical support and training services are paramount. 

Comprehensive training services empower you to properly operate and maintain your equipment. And reliable tech support is a safety net that ensures expert help is just a call away if you experience unexpected challenges or issues. 

When evaluating a supplier’s technical support and training services, consider asking:

  • What kind of training programs does it offer?
  • Is technical support available 24/7?
  • How quickly can it respond to urgent issues?
  • Does it offer hands-on training, online courses, or both?
  • Is the support staff trained specifically for the equipment it sells?
  • How does it handle feedback from clients regarding its customer support services?

Asking these questions ensures you’re getting a long-term partner that can contribute to the success and smooth operation of your car wash venture.

6. Evaluate Warranty and After-Sales Service

Investing in car wash equipment is a significant financial commitment. The equipment’s longevity and performance play a critical role in determining your ROI.

A robust warranty indicates the supplier stands behind its product if malfunctions or unforeseen issues occur, which minimizes potential losses and downtime. In addition, prompt and efficient after-sales service ensures that any issues are addressed swiftly so your wash quality remains consistent and customers stay satisfied.

Warranty periods vary among suppliers, so be sure to inquire about the warranty’s duration, coverage, and any exclusions. Also, ask about after-sales service, response times, and support channels to get valuable insight into a supplier’s commitment to customer satisfaction and long-term partnership.

7. Obtain Quotes and Customization Options

Obtaining quotes from multiple suppliers will give you a comprehensive understanding of market rates. This comparative analysis helps you identify the most cost-effective options and the value proposition each supplier brings to the table.

Customization allows you to tailor your equipment and setups to cater to specific needs. Common customization options include:

  • System configuration
  • Chemical dispensing systems
  • Water recycling systems
  • Payment systems
  • Branding and aesthetics
  • Add-on services such as vacuum stations, mat cleaners, and truck washes

Inquiring about these customization options ensures you choose a supplier offering equipment that aligns perfectly with your wash goals.

8. Ensure the Supplier’s Equipment Meets Industry Standards and Safety Regulations

Several entities govern the car wash industry, including the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) and the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A)

OSHA sets standards for hazard communication, fall protection, and machinery operation safety. The EPA sets and enforces regulations to ensure that contaminants and waste products don’t adversely affect the environment. For example, the Clean Water Act mandates that contaminants and waste products can’t run off into lakes or streams, necessitating water catchment systems.

To verify that a supplier’s equipment meets standards and regulations, you can request certification documents or compliance badges and check for endorsements or affiliation with industry associations. You can also visit the supplier’s facility firsthand and ask for references or case studies explaining how its equipment has been implemented in compliance with applicable regulations.

9. Ask Questions Regarding Products, Processes, and Services

Asking questions about a supplier’s products, processes, and services allows you to assess its expertise and measure its commitment to customer satisfaction.

Some good questions:

  • How do you ensure the quality and durability of your equipment?
  • What is the typical lifespan of your car wash equipment?
  • What is your lead time for equipment delivery and installation?
  • How often do you update or innovate your products? 
  • What’s the latest technology you’ve incorporated into your equipment?
  • How do you support wash operators in achieving their long-term objectives and growth plans?
  • How frequently do you recommend equipment upgrades or replacements?

10. Look for a Supplier Who Is Interested in Your Long-Term Success

A supplier that’s genuinely invested in your long-term success will view your relationship as more than just a transaction. You should look for a supplier that will view your relationship as a partnership, and that has a team that will consistently offer insights, introduce innovation, and provide robust, unwavering support.   

This partnership brings numerous benefits. It helps keep your business competitive and gives you access to unparalleled after-sales support. The supplier also becomes an extension of your team, driving mutual growth and success.
